Black Caps New Zealand and England were in ICC Cricket world Cup 2019 FINAL. The match was tie and England won in tie-breaker.

ICC Cricket World Cup 2019 season ended on 14th July. A total of 48 cricket matches in England and Wales from 30th May to 14th Jul. Out of this 45 matches till 7th Jul, followed by two semi finals on 9th Jul and 11th Jul; and Final on 14th Jul at Lord’s, London UK.
